PPM Targets are the maximum allowable defective parts per million specified for semiconductor products — quality targets that define the acceptable outgoing defect rate, determined by the end application's reliability requirements and customer expectations.
PPM Target Levels
- Automotive (AEC-Q100): <1 PPM — the most demanding target, reflecting safety-critical applications.
- Medical: <5 PPM — patient safety drives stringent quality requirements.
- Industrial/Telecom: <10-20 PPM — high reliability for infrastructure equipment.
- Consumer Electronics: <50-100 PPM — lower criticality allows slightly relaxed targets.
Why It Matters
- Test Strategy: PPM targets determine the required test coverage, burn-in strategy, and screening levels.
- Economics: Achieving <1 PPM requires significantly more testing than <100 PPM — major cost impact.
- Contractual: PPM targets are contractually specified — failure to meet them triggers penalties or business loss.
PPM Targets are the quality bar — application-specific defect rate limits that drive testing strategy, screening intensity, and manufacturing quality requirements.
